UK re-establishing diplomatic ties with Syria as Lammy visits Damascus | Politics News
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ter


British foreign secretary pledges support for Syria’s new government after talks with interim President Ahmed al-Sharaa.

The UK has restored diplomatic ties with Syria following British Foreign Secretary David Lammy’s meeting with interim President Ahmed al-Sharaa in Damascus, marking the first ministerial visit in 14 years. This comes as Syria’s new leadership seeks to rebuild after a decade of conflict, with both the UK and the US lifting sanctions to support reconstruction efforts.
